diff options
author | Father Chrysostomos <sprout@cpan.org> | 2013-09-14 23:25:04 -0700 |
---|---|---|
committer | Father Chrysostomos <sprout@cpan.org> | 2013-09-14 23:25:04 -0700 |
commit | cfbe45f9db60b40885dfa66aeec6ed3050dba6d4 (patch) | |
tree | 99fad8e88673e3c3f7f5b064d3b664df5bc9695e | |
parent | f53b57fd5c73f1b12f9755a21b5b5a75bdf594a8 (diff) | |
download | perl-cfbe45f9db60b40885dfa66aeec6ed3050dba6d4.tar.gz |
perldelta for 429a25554/#28380,#114024
-rw-r--r-- | pod/perldelta.pod |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/pod/perldelta.pod b/pod/perldelta.pod index 86ea9a9b0c..64f3aaa2e1 100644 --- a/pod/perldelta.pod +++ b/pod/perldelta.pod @@ -934,6 +934,13 @@ C<&xsub> and C<goto &xsub> now work with tied @_. Overlong identifiers no longer cause a buffer overflow (and a crash). They started doing so in Perl 5.18. +=item * + +The warning "Scalar value @hash{foo} better written as $hash{foo}" now +produces far fewer false positives. In particular, +C<@hash{+function_returning_a_list}> and C<@hash{ qw "foo bar baz" }> no +longer warn. The same applies to array slices. [perl #28380, #114024] + =back =head1 Known Problems |